Consider the Resurgence Economy . A 1998 nu-metal riff becomes the soundtrack for editing tutorials. A forgotten 2009 indie film becomes the #1 movie on streaming because a single clip about "toxic workplace energy" resonated with a specific subculture. The algorithm doesn't care about release dates. It cares about emotional velocity —how fast an idea can travel from one nervous system to another.

Ten years ago, getting a hit song required radio play. Getting a movie made required a studio. Today, the algorithm is the gatekeeper.
